Um.... perhaps I'm confused; but the arguments for TransferLog from
the page you referenced  are listed as 'file|pipe'. Further, the word
'syslog' does not even appear anywhere on the page.

The only place the word 'syslog" is used, in all of the Apache
documentation, is in reference to error logging.
